About Natalia Roberto
Natalia Roberto is a scholar working on Urban Studies, Clinical Psychology and Social Psychology, having authored 6 papers that have together received 180 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Robotics and Automated Systems (2 papers), Modular Robots and Swarm Intelligence (1 paper) and Social Robot Interaction and HRI (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Clinical Psychology (144 citations), Biological Psychiatry (17 citations) and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(70 citations). Natalia Roberto has collaborated with scholars based in Spain, Italy and Greece. Frequent co-authors include Luís Eduardo Luna, Frederic Sampedro, Dráulio Barros de Araújo, Juan Carlos Pascual, Joaquim Soler, Marta Valle, Steven A. Barker, Pablo Friedländer, Jaime E. C. Hallak and José Alexandre S. Crippa. Their work appears in journals such as Psychological Medicine, The International Journal of Neuropsychopharmacology and Psicothema.
